At present, although it is the off-season for school furniture production, in the production workshop of Jiangxi Runhua Education Equipment Group Co., Ltd. located in the Nancheng School Furniture Industrial Park, on the fully automated assembly line, welding sparks are everywhere and machines are roaring, presenting a scene of intense and busy production. Huang Hua, the person in charge of the company, said, "The enterprise has introduced an automated spraying production line, achieving the automation and standardization of surface treatment for desks and chairs, reducing labor costs and improving production efficiency." By formulating strict production standards for school furniture, not only has the product quality been guaranteed, but also the reputation of Nancheng school furniture in the national and even global markets has been enhanced. At present, this national high-tech enterprise and a "specialized, refined, distinctive and innovative" enterprise in Jiangxi Province holds 13 invention patents, 5 design patents and 85 utility model patents.
The school furniture industry is the leading industry in the southern part of the city. In recent years, our county has been accelerating the strategy of independent innovation and technological standardization in the school furniture industry, implementing the "Cloud Adoption, Data Utilization and Intelligence Empowerment" project, and encouraging enterprises to adopt advanced production equipment and technologies such as automated assembly lines and intelligent control systems. Robotic arms and automated production lines have been widely applied in the production workshops of leading school furniture enterprises, enhancing the consistency and stability of product quality and achieving a huge leap from products to industries and from standards to brands.
New technologies, materials and processes derived from traditional industries have contributed to the growth and expansion of new quality productive forces. The school furniture industry in Nancheng has taken the lead in the industry, presenting a legendary transformation from "grassroots" to "big tree". At present, there are 512 school furniture enterprises in the county, among which 77 are large-scale industrial enterprises. The number of employees is over 100,000. The sales volume of school furniture products accounts for one third of similar products in the country and is exported to Europe, Africa and Southeast Asia.
